Great for independent thinkers, challenging for those who prefer structure and stability
Arbeitsatmosphäre
Company is fully remote, which means you have a lot of flexibility, independence and ownership. Considering it is quite a small company, you might have things thrown at you that are not necessarily in your job description. Also, it is very agile, so priorities can change 180 from one day to the next. Through hackweeks, workshops, and other platforms everyone is given opportunity to share ideas, step out of their box, and contribute to the cause beyond their immediate role. It is great, if you want to broaden your experience, as you can get a close hands-on look into various domains and enjoy a variety of tasks.
Might be distracting and disturbing if you prefer more hands-on management, clarity and structure.

Work-Life-Balance
Fully remote, and the company lives by it. There is no strict time tracking or micromanagement. Managers generally trust their employees. As long as you dont abuse your rights and get your work done, noone really cares how you manage your time. Sick leaves, parental leaves and holidays are as per regulations - you take what you need/when you need it, but you are expected to manage your responsibilities and deliverables around it.
While work is generally restricted to a certain country, every employee can take 2-3 months workation/year abroad, which is a nice extension to PTO, for visiting family and such.

Interessante Aufgaben
Company is in a fast-paced highly dynamic industry, which requires constant adaptation, so you always have to work on new features and topics.
Employees are generally experienced and relatively senior. I.e. you are typically expected to own a certain domain, and based on your competences, there is a lot of freedom and opportunity to shape and drive your role the direction you find interesting and relevant. You will be given tasks or expectations, but how you get it done is generally up to you, and you can always come forward with ideas and suggestions of your own.
